Bellaire grad McGilbra plays in Texas State loss
Bellaire High School graduate Taylor McGilbra played for Texas State University in a loss against conference rival UTSA on Saturday, Feb. 16 at Convocation Center in San Antonio.
The junior and the Bobcats are 9-15 on the season and 3-11 in the Western Athletic Conference.
Texas State's next game is 7 p.m. Wednesday, Feb. 20 on the road against Houston Baptist.
McGilbra is a 2009 graduate of Bellaire High School. She was named the MVP at the District 20-5A Tournament and also earned All-Greater Houston honors from the Houston Chronicle during high school. She played a year at Boise State University where she played 30 games as a freshman before transferring. The Houston native is the daughter of Don and Monique McGilbra and is a sociology major.
